Hard drive failed?
My brother has a hard drive that appears to have failed. 40 gig Western Digital. No error message, it just fails to continue to boot-up after POST, memory test, IDE detection etc... it just stops. No apparent HD activity, no looking for any other boot media, no matter how I set it up, nothing. Installing this on any computer (I tried several), any IDE port, master or slave, the computer this drive is attached to just stops booting. Weird eh? BIOS sees it just fine but I can't use a boot disk to attempt use any utility as it stops the boot process when attached. Anyone see this before? Regards, Joe S. |
